What other neighbourhoods are similar to Greenwich?
While Greenwich is quite distinct with its maritime history and park, areas like Richmond and Hampstead offer a similar calibre of experience within London, each with their own unique character.

Richmond, located in Southwest London, is known for its expansive Richmond Park, a Royal Park home to deer and offering views of the London skyline. The town itself has a lovely riverside setting along the Thames, with a mix of independent shops, high-quality restaurants, and historic pubs. It's a fantastic spot for those who appreciate green spaces and a relaxed pace, yet still want excellent transport links into Central London.

Couples often find Richmond appealing due to its romantic riverside walks, charming town centre, and the opportunity for leisurely boat trips on the Thames. The theatre and cinema options also add to its appeal for an evening out.

Hampstead, in North London, offers a village-like feel with its narrow, winding streets, historic houses, and high-end boutiques. Its main draw is Hampstead Heath, a large, hilly parkland with swimming ponds, woodlands, and panoramic views over London. The area has a sophisticated yet relaxed atmosphere, with many excellent cafes and gastropubs.

For those travelling solo or as a couple who appreciate intellectual pursuits and a bit of history, Hampstead is a great fit. It's home to several museums, such as the Freud Museum and Keats House, and the Heath provides ample space for walking and relaxation.

When is the best time to go to Greenwich?
The best time to go to Greenwich is during the spring and early autumn months, specifically from April to June and September to October, to enjoy comfortable weather and fewer crowds.

During these periods, the weather is generally pleasant, with mild temperatures and less rainfall than in winter. This makes exploring Greenwich's outdoor attractions, such as Greenwich Park, the Royal Observatory, and the Cutty Sark, much more enjoyable. You'll also find the gardens are often in bloom, adding to the area's beauty.

Couples looking for a romantic and relaxed getaway will particularly appreciate spring and early autumn. The milder weather allows for leisurely strolls through the historic market, along the Thames path, and enjoying outdoor dining without the intense summer heat or the chill of winter. It's a lovely time for a boat trip on the Thames to or from central London, offering scenic views as you approach Greenwich.

Families travelling with children will also find these times ideal. The less extreme temperatures are superb for spending extended periods in Greenwich Park, where children can enjoy the expansive green spaces and the playground near the Royal Observatory.
